These regulations amend the SEBI (Infrastructure Investment Trusts) Regulations, 2014, primarily by redefining eligible liquid investments in Regulation 2 to include units of liquid mutual fund schemes with a credit risk value of at least 10 falling under Class A-I or B-I, and by clarifying the definition of Special Purpose Vehicles (SPVs) to address Public-Private Partnership projects and the impact of concession agreement termination. The amendments also adjust the credit risk value threshold in Regulation 18 from 12 to 10 for specific mutual fund schemes and insert a new sub-clause to explicitly include SPVs referenced in the proviso to Regulation 2(1)(zy)(ii). Additionally, Regulation 20 is amended to allow infrastructure investment trusts to utilize funds for other purposes as specified by the Board, beyond just infrastructure project development.
